WebbIn 2024, Malawi exported a total of $937M, making it the number 156 exporter in the world. During the last five reported years the exports of Malawi have changed by -$257M from $1.19B in 2015 to $937M in 2024. Webb17 dec. 2024 · Rice is produced in over hundred countries throughout the World. It is estimated that more than 715 million tons of paddy is produced annually equivalent to 480 million tons of milled rice. Asian countries account for 90% of the world’s total rice production. China and India account for 50% of the rice produced in the World.
